Description for High-Temperature Silicone Rubber Fiberglass Sleeving
Silicone-coated fiberglass sleeves withstand repeated exposure to molten steel, aluminum, and glass up to 3000°F. These specially designed compounds instantly shed a splash of molten metal, so little heat transfer occurs. These Sleeves are rough-textured, woven from non-combustible knitted E-type fiberglass yarns with 5mm rhombus air gaps at every 3mm distance, providing self-cooling in a flexible substrate, and are covered with a thick layer of red silicone rubber that provides a high level of thermal insulation and fire protection. When exposed to flames, the silicone rubber becomes an outer shell, forming a protective SiO2 refractory layer that effectively prevents burns from hot hoses and flexible steam lines while reducing heat loss.
Impede heat radiation of flame Sheds molten spatter of metals and glass
Resistant to slag and resin build-up, Protects against abrasion, solvents, and corrosive chemicals
Protect operators against scorching contacts of metal hoses and pipes
Impede heat lost and favor to saving energy
No harmful by-products of combustion
Easy to install, when selecting protective hose sleeving, measure the outside diameter of your hose and add approximately 1/4."
Operation Temperature
Continuous Operating Temperature: -65 ° C - 260 ° C
15-20 minutes: 1090 ° C
15-30 seconds: 1650 ° C
